Craig Morgan has been tapped to headline the first annual NRA Country Jam, presented by Bushnell and Folds of Honor. The concert event will take place Friday, April 29 at Pittsburgh’s Stage AE with singers Sarah Darling and Due West set to open what promises to be an energetic, high-octane show.
A former service member and active supporter of our U.S. military, Morgan, together with NRA Country and Bushnell, have designated a portion of the proceeds from the NRA Country Jam to benefit the Folds of Honor Foundation. Founded by Iraq veteran Major Dan Rooney, Folds of Honor provides post-secondary educational scholarships for children and spouses of U.S. military service members killed or disabled during service. Since its founding in 2007, the foundation has generated more than $9.8 million for post-secondary education scholarships.
“Not only are we going to give the fans a killer show at the first-ever NRA Country Jam,” shares Morgan, “it’s also incredibly rewarding to be able to support Folds of Honor in honoring our service members and their families.”
In addition to presenting the inaugural NRA Country Jam, Bushnell also partners with the celebrated entertainer on his top-rated Outdoor Channel show, Craig Morgan: All Access Outdoors. With the second season set to debut this summer, you can bet the cameras will be rolling on April 29 to capture all the energy and excitement of the first-ever NRA Country Jam.
